Amherst Human Rights Commission

"The responsibilities of the Human Rights Commission include: 1. Addressing issues of diversity, discrimination, and harassment. 2. Hearing complaints, conducting investigations, and making findings. 3. Conducting trainings. 4. Serving as Disability Access Coordinator and EEO officer for the town. 5. Overseeing the Human Rights Commission, police/community relations, and the town's sexual harassment policy"
